  • Understanding The Impact Of Business Rates On Unoccupied Property

    When it comes to owning or renting commercial property, one of the key financial considerations that business owners need to keep in mind is the payment of business rates These rates are a tax imposed by local authorities on non-residential properties, including shops, offices, warehouses, and factories They are used to fund local services and infrastructure but can also pose a significant financial burden for owners of unoccupied property.

    Unoccupied commercial properties are subject to business rates, just like occupied properties This often comes as a surprise to many business owners who may assume that they are exempt from paying rates on empty buildings However, the reality is that unoccupied properties are still viewed as a valuable asset that should contribute to the local tax base.

    The current regulations regarding business rates on unoccupied property can vary depending on the location and the specific circumstances of the property In general, owners of unoccupied commercial properties are entitled to a 3-month exemption from paying business rates This grace period allows property owners some time to find new tenants or decide on the future use of the property without immediately incurring additional costs.

    After the initial 3-month exemption period has expired, owners of unoccupied commercial properties are required to pay the full business rates unless they qualify for specific exemptions or relief schemes These exemptions can include properties that are undergoing major structural repairs or improvements, listed buildings, properties with a rateable value of less than £2,900, and properties owned by charities or community amateur sports clubs.

    For many business owners, the burden of paying business rates on unoccupied properties can be a significant financial strain In addition to the rates themselves, property owners may also have to cover other costs associated with maintaining an empty building, such as security, insurance, and utilities This can result in a considerable financial outlay that can impact the profitability of the business.

  • Advantages Of Harmonic Drive Actuators In Robotics

    When it comes to robotics, precision and reliability are key factors that determine the success of a project. harmonic drive actuators have become increasingly popular in the field of robotics due to their high precision, compact size, and superior torque capabilities. In this article, we will take a closer look at the advantages of harmonic drive actuators in robotics and why they are becoming the go-to choice for engineers and designers.

    harmonic drive actuators are a type of gear mechanism that consists of three main components: a wave generator, a flex spline, and a circular spline. This unique design allows for high torque output with minimal backlash, making them ideal for applications that require high precision movements. The wave generator, which is typically connected to the motor, rotates and deforms the flex spline, causing the circular spline to rotate in the opposite direction. This results in a high gear reduction ratio, allowing for precise control over the output shaft.

  • The Cost Of Painting Restoration: Factors To Consider

    Whether you have a precious family heirloom or a valuable piece of art, restoring a painting can be a delicate and intricate process However, one of the first questions on your mind may be the cost Painting restoration can vary greatly depending on a variety of factors In this article, we will explore some of these factors to give you a better idea of what to expect when it comes to the cost of painting restoration.

    One of the main factors that will influence the cost of painting restoration is the size of the painting Larger paintings will require more materials and more time to restore, which can result in a higher cost On the other hand, smaller paintings may be less expensive to restore Additionally, the complexity of the painting itself can also impact the cost Paintings with intricate details or multiple layers of paint may require more time and expertise to restore, therefore increasing the cost.

    Another important factor to consider when calculating the cost of painting restoration is the condition of the painting Paintings that are in poor condition, with extensive damage or deterioration, will require more intensive restoration work, which can significantly increase the cost In some cases, the painting may need to be cleaned, repaired, and revarnished in order to restore it to its original state This can be a time-consuming and expensive process, particularly if the painting is very old or has been poorly cared for.

    The type of damage that the painting has sustained will also play a role in determining the cost of restoration Common types of damage that may need to be addressed include tears, holes, flaking paint, mold, and yellowing varnish Each type of damage will require specific techniques and materials to repair, which can impact the overall cost of the restoration Additionally, if the painting has been previously restored using poor techniques or materials, additional work may be needed to undo the damage and properly restore the painting.

    The expertise and experience of the conservator or restoration specialist will also be a factor in the cost of painting restoration painting restoration cost. Experienced conservators with a proven track record of successful restorations may charge higher fees for their services While it may be tempting to opt for a less expensive option, it is important to choose a conservator who has the skills and knowledge required to properly restore your painting A poorly executed restoration can decrease the value of the painting and may even cause irreparable damage.

    In addition to the restoration process itself, there may be additional costs associated with framing, shipping, and insurance If the painting requires reframing or new backing materials, this can add to the overall cost of restoration Similarly, if the painting needs to be shipped to a conservator or specialist for restoration, you will need to consider the cost of packaging and shipping Finally, it is important to insure your painting during the restoration process to protect it from any unforeseen damage or loss.

    When determining the cost of painting restoration, it is important to get estimates from multiple conservators or restoration specialists This will give you a better idea of the overall cost and help you choose the best option for your painting Keep in mind that the cheapest option is not always the best, especially when it comes to something as valuable and irreplaceable as a painting Investing in high-quality restoration work by an experienced professional will ensure that your painting is properly preserved for future generations.

    In conclusion, the cost of painting restoration can vary widely depending on factors such as the size, condition, type of damage, expertise of the conservator, and additional costs By carefully considering these factors and choosing a reputable conservator, you can ensure that your painting is properly restored to its original beauty While the cost of painting restoration may be significant, the value of preserving a priceless piece of art for future generations is truly priceless
